A small shift toward balance can be found in the way digital classrooms encourage a more personalized learning experience. Many platforms utilize adaptive learning technologies, which tailor content to match individual learning styles and paces. This means that whether you are a visual learner who benefits from engaging videos or an auditory learner who prefers podcasts, there are resources available to suit your needs. This level of customization not only enhances comprehension but also boosts confidence, as students can progress through material that resonates with them.

The interactive nature of digital classrooms also plays a crucial role in fostering engagement. Unlike traditional lecture-based environments, online learning often incorporates activities such as discussion forums, group projects, and live Q&A sessions. These interactive elements create a sense of community among learners, allowing them to share insights, ask questions, and support one another. This collaborative atmosphere can make the learning process feel less isolating and more enriching, as students form connections with peers who share similar interests.

However, it’s important to remain mindful of the potential challenges that can arise in a digital learning environment. The temptation of distractions is ever-present, and the lack of face-to-face interaction can sometimes lead to feelings of isolation. To navigate these challenges, establishing a dedicated learning space and a consistent schedule can help create a sense of routine. Additionally, engaging with fellow students through discussion boards or study groups can foster connection and camaraderie, ensuring that the learning experience remains social and enriching.
